Output 8ec88d866a50958a44360ea3afd18139261bcf89e695bf11d195e8f91c118626:0

value
19944609095
script pubkey
OP_0 OP_PUSHBYTES_20 283f7699c0fb162b54b02b5ec7cd9f6ec3048b2a
address
ltc1q9qlhdxwqlvtzk49s9d0v0nvldmpsfze2ysaksu
transaction
8ec88d866a50958a44360ea3afd18139261bcf89e695bf11d195e8f91c118626
spent
true